Transaction 366f5ae0ef9f3f1b3088c9933cc1330afac607687ab70c161175c5bac930fd26
1 Input
1 Output
-
366f5ae0ef9f3f1b3088c9933cc1330afac607687ab70c161175c5bac930fd26:0
- value
- 20120400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ec07eeb3cb2f435d1390e7435ead3a3cb20f5da8 OP_EQUAL
- address
- 3PD2tyFgCXEFaS1SvRGSC6nriARwD8H5xW